OBJECTIVE:Our study aims to examine the risk factors for comorbid psychosis in pediatric patients hospitalized for anti-N-methyl-d-aspartate receptor (NMDAR) encephalitis and its impact on hospital outcomes. METHODS:We conducted a cross-sectional study using the nationwide inpatient sample (NIS 2018-2019). We included 3,405 pediatric inpatients (age 6-17 years) with a primary discharge diagnosis of anti-NMDAR encephalitis. We used binomial logistic regression model to evaluate the odds ratio (OR) of variables (demographic and comorbidities) associated with comorbid psychosis. RESULTS:The prevalence of comorbid psychosis in anti-NMDAR encephalitis inpatients was 5.3%, and majorly constituted of adolescents (72.2%) and females (58.3%). In terms of race, Blacks (OR 2.41), and Hispanics (OR 1.80) had a higher risk of comorbid psychosis compared to Whites. Among comorbidities, encephalitis inpatients with depressive disorders (OR 4.60), sleep-wake disorders (OR 3.16), anxiety disorders (OR 2.11), neurodevelopmental disorders (OR 1.95), and disruptive behavior disorders (OR 2.15) had a higher risk of comorbid psychosis. Anti-NMDAR encephalitis inpatients with comorbid psychosis had a longer median length of stay at 24.6 days (vs. 9.8 days) and higher median charges at $262,796 (vs. $135,323) compared to those without psychotic presentation. CONCLUSION:Adolescents, females, and Blacks with encephalitis have a higher risk of psychotic presentation leading to hospitalization for anti-NMDAR encephalitis. Identification of demographic predictors and comorbidities can aid in early recognition and intervention to optimize care and potentially reduce the healthcare burden.
BACKGROUND:Investigating asthma as an effect modifier between adverse birth outcomes and neurodevelopmental disabilities (NDDs) across different races is crucial for tailored interventions and understanding variable susceptibility among diverse populations. METHODS:Data were collected through the National Survey of Children's Health. This cross-sectional study included 131,774 children aged 0 to 17 years. Study exposures comprised adverse birth outcomes including preterm birth and low birth weight. Weighted prevalence estimates and odds ratios with 95% confidence intervals (CIs) among children with and without adverse birth outcomes were calculated for NDDs including attention-deficit/hyperactivity disorder, autism spectrum disorder, cerebral palsy, seizure, and several others including behavior problems. Adjusted odds ratios were stratified by asthma status and separate interactions were assessed for each outcome. RESULTS:Of 131,774 participants, 10,227 were born low birth weight (9.12%; 95% CI: 8.77% to 9.49%), 14,058 were born preterm (11.35%; 95% CI: 10.94% to 11.76%), and 16,166 participants had asthma (11.97%; 95% CI: 11.58% to 12.37%). There were 68,100 males (51.11%), 63,674 females (48.89%), 102,061 non-Hispanic Whites (NHW) (66.92%), 8,672 non-Hispanic Blacks (NHB) (13.97%), and 21,041 participants (19.11%) categorized as other. NHB children with adverse birth outcomes had higher prevalence of several NDDs compared to NHW children. CONCLUSIONS:Asthma was not shown to be an effect modifier of the association between adverse birth outcomes and NDDs. Nevertheless, these results suggest that NDDs are more prevalent within US children with adverse birth outcomes, with higher rates among NHB compared to NHW children. These findings support screening for NDDs in pediatric health care settings among patients with adverse birth outcomes, particularly among those from ethnic minority backgrounds.
ObjectiveThe aim of our study was to delineate the differences in demographics, comorbidities, and hospital outcomes by eating disorder types in adolescents and transitional-age youth (15–26 years), and measure the association with psychiatric comorbidities.MethodsWe conducted a cross-sectional study using the nationwide inpatient sample (2018–2019) and included 7,435 inpatients (age 12–24 years) with a primary diagnosis of eating disorders: anorexia nervosa (AN, 71.7%), bulimia nervosa (BN, 4.7%), avoidant/restrictive food intake disorder (ARFID, 9.5%), and other. We used independent logistic regression models controlled for demographics to evaluate the adjusted odds ratio association of comorbidities with eating disorder types.ResultsThe mean age of BN inpatients was 17.5 years, which was significantly higher compared to the total number of inpatients with eating disorders (15.9 years). Approximately four-fifths of the inpatients with AN and BN were female patients whereas ARFID was seen in a higher proportion of male patients (32.6% vs. 13.7% overall). Anxiety (57.5%) and depressive (47.3%) disorders were prevalent in the total number of inpatients with eating disorders, with suicidal behaviors seen significantly higher in BN (25.7% vs. 12.9% overall). The likelihood of obsessive compulsive–related disorder was higher in all eating disorder types, i.e., AN (OR 2.14), BN (OR 1.79), and ARFID (OR 1.74); however, anxiety (OR 1.52) and neurodevelopmental (OR 1.70) disorders were significantly higher in ARFID. In terms of hospital outcomes, inpatients with ARFID had a longer mean length of stay (13.7 days vs. 8.4 days in BN) and higher mean total charges ($87,747 vs. $44,882 in BN).ConclusionOur findings identify notable demographic and clinical distinctions within inpatients diagnosed with AN, BN, and ARFID. Specifically, inpatients with BN belonging to older age brackets manifest elevated occurrences of depressive disorders and suicidal tendencies. ARFID is linked to prolonged hospitalization and increased costs, underscoring distinctive complexities in care. This highlights the significance of personalized interventions that account for demographic variations and psychiatric comorbidities, aiming to improve outcomes for diverse populations affected by eating disorders.
BACKGROUND:Although major depressive disorder (MDD) and bipolar depression can present with similar symptoms, biological differences exist. One difference is the possible variance in adverse effects associated with treatment. This study examined the association of cognitive impairment and delirium in patients treated with electroconvulsive therapy (ECT) plus lithium for MDD or bipolar depression.METHODS:The Nationwide Inpatient Sample included 210 adults receiving ECT plus lithium. Descriptive statistics and a Chi-square test were used to evaluate the differences between mild cognitive impairment and drug-induced delirium for those with MDD or bipolar depression. We calculated the odds ratio (OR) for drug-induced delirium in inpatients with MDD (compared to inpatients with bipolar depression) using a binomial logistic regression model.RESULTS:Mild cognitive impairment was observed in 9.1% of patients with MDD (n = 110), compared to 0 in bipolar depression (n = 100) (P = .002). Drug-induced delirium was more prevalent in MDD (OR 1.19; 95% CI, 1.11 to 1.30).CONCLUSIONS:ECT plus lithium is associated with less cognitive impairment and drug-induced delirium in bipolar depression compared to MDD. This study may also support biological differences between the 2 types of depression.
BACKGROUND:Posttraumatic stress disorder (PTSD) is not recognized as an indication for electroconvulsive therapy (ECT). However, research indicates promise for this treatment modality. To elucidate the effects of ECT for treating PTSD, prospective research is needed. The first step in assessing the feasibility of such research is to determine if many patients being treated with ECT have comorbid PTSD. This study examined the PTSD comorbidity rates and compared demographic data among patients with major depressive disorder (MDD) who were treated with ECT vs patients with MDD who were not treated with ECT.METHODS:Data from patients with MDD were obtained from the Nationwide Inpatient Sample.RESULTS:Approximately 10% of patients undergoing ECT for MDD also had PTSD. The difference in comorbidity of PTSD in those treated with ECT vs those not treated with ECT was approximately 1%.CONCLUSIONS:Prospective naturalistic studies that examine the response of PTSD to ECT are feasible because a sizable number of patients with PTSD are receiving ECT.
OBJECTIVE:This study aims to systematically review the literature on using electroconvulsive therapy (ECT) in patients with dementia/major NCD (Neuro cognitive disorder) presenting with behavioral symptoms. DESIGN:We conducted a PRISMA-guided systematic review of the literature. We searched five major databases, including PubMed, Medline, Embase, Cochrane, and registry (ClinicalTrials.gov), collaborating with "ECT" and "dementia/major NCD" as our search terms. MEASUREMENTS:Out of 445 published papers and four clinical trials, only 43 papers and three clinical trials met the criteria. There were 22 case reports, 14 case series, 4 retrospective chart reviews, 1 retrospective case-control study, 1 randomized controlled trial, and 2 ongoing trials. We evaluated existing evidence for using ECT in dementia/major NCD patients with depressive symptoms, agitation and aggression, psychotic symptoms, catatonia, Lewy body dementia/major NCD, manic symptoms, and a combination of these symptoms. SETTINGS:The studies were conducted in the in-patient setting. PARTICIPANTS:Seven hundred and ninety total patients over the age of 60 years were added. RESULTS:All reviewed studies reported symptomatic benefits in treating behavioral symptoms in individuals with dementia/major NCD. While transient confusion, short-term memory loss, and cognitive impairment were common side effects, most studies found no serious side effects from ECT use. CONCLUSION:Current evidence from a systematic review of 46 studies indicates that ECT benefits specific individuals with dementia/major NCD and behavioral symptoms, but sometimes adverse events may limit its use in these vulnerable individuals.

ObjectiveThis study aimed to explore the relationship between vitamin D deficiency and comorbid heart disease in adult inpatients with mood disorders (depressive and bipolar disorders).MethodsA cross-sectional investigation was carried out employing the nationwide inpatient dataset, which encompassed 910,561 adult inpatients aged 18 to 50 years diagnosed with depressive and bipolar disorders. Additionally, the sample was categorized based on the presence of comorbid heart disease. We utilized a logistic regression model to assess the odds ratio (OR), pertaining to demographic features and coexisting medical conditions in relation to comorbid heart disease.ResultsComorbid heart disease was present in 1.3% of inpatients with mood disorders; they were middle-aged (mean age 42.7 years) men and White individuals. Inpatients with depressive disorder had a higher risk of comorbid heart disease (OR 1.19, 95% CI 1.15–1.24) compared to those with bipolar disorders. Inpatients with comorbid heart disease had a higher prevalence of medical and psychiatric comorbidities. The prevalence of vitamin D deficiency was 2.3% in mood disorders but higher in those with comorbid heart disease (2.9%). Vitamin D deficiency showed a notable correlation with comorbid heart disease, resulting in a 26% increased risk in the unadjusted regression model (OR 1.26, 95% CI 1.13–1.40). However, after accounting for potential confounding factors, including comorbidities, the risk did not exhibit statistical significance (OR 1.08, 95% CI 0.97–1.21). Among psychiatric comorbidities, trauma-related (OR 1.22, 95% CI 1.17–1.28) and tobacco-related (OR 1.31, 95% CI 1.26–1.37) disorders had a higher risk of association with comorbid heart disease.ConclusionMiddle-aged men with depressive disorders and from low-income families had a higher risk of developing comorbid heart disease. Trauma-related and tobacco-related disorders were associated with an increased risk by 20–30% for comorbid heart disease in inpatients with mood disorders. Vitamin D deficiency was not associated with the risk of comorbid heart disease after controlling demographics and comorbid cardiovascular risk factors.
The goals of our project are to discern the differences in demographics and co-occurring psychiatric conditions in children hospitalized for behavioral disturbances without vs with neurodevelopmental disorders (NDD), and to analyze the factors that increase the risk of hospitalization in children with NDD and the impact of the school period. We conducted a cross-sectional analysis using the Nationwide Inpatient Sample (NIS, 2018-2019) and included 11,570 inpatients (ages 6-17 years) who were admitted for behavioral disturbances (ie, diagnoses of conduct disorder, ODD, and intermittent explosive disorder). We considered a month with ≥10 day of holidays a school break, and divided the school period as school year (September to November, January to April) and school break (May to August, and December). A binomial logistic regression model was used to evaluate the adjusted OR related to hospitalization for behavioral disturbances with NDD and the school period (year vs break). NDD patients consisted of 16.4% of pediatric inpatients. Of the NDD patients, 66.8% were adolescents, 80.5% male, and 60.4% White. The likelihood of hospitalization for behavioral disturbances with NDD was higher and statistically significant after controlling for confounders (OR 1.33; 95% CI, 1.19-1.48) during the school break compared to the school year. Co-occurring psychiatric conditions did not increase the likelihood of psychiatric hospitalization. The rate of hospitalization for behavioral disturbances with NDD was higher during school break (18.4% vs 15.1% in school year). It was highest in June (22.2%) and December (20.6%) followed by July (16.2%) and August (18%). The likelihood of hospitalizations for behavioral disturbances was increased by 33% in youth with NDD during the months associated with school breaks. When children are on school break, they might lose access to their routine and the structured support that may increase the risk of a behavioral health crisis in youth with NDDs. We need to have a multidisciplinary approach to supporting children with NDD by addressing behavioral, psychological, and adaptive functioning as well as considering the child’s functioning in the setting of family resources in order to provide caregiver-specific resources and thereby decrease behavioral crises.
Objective: Our study aims to demarcate the sociodemographic differences in pediatric patients hospitalized for suicidal behaviors and struggling with gender dysphoria. Additionally, we evaluated the demographic factors and comorbidities that are predictive of gender dysphoria in patients with suicidal behaviors.Methods: We included 319,430 patients (aged 6-24 years) with suicidal behaviors and a primary psychiatric diagnosis (per ICD-10 criteria) of mood disorders (depressive disorders, 75.3%; bipolar disorders, 15.9%; and other mood disorders, 8.8%) from the Nationwide Inpatient Sample (2018-2019). We compared the distributions of categorical variables using the Pearson χ2 test and continuous variables using an independent-samples t test in inpatients without versus with gender dysphoria. We used a logistic regression model to calculate the odds ratio (OR) to assess the demographic and comorbid characteristics of gender dysphoria with suicidal behaviors.Results: The prevalence of codiagnosis of gender dysphoria in inpatients hospitalized for suicidal behaviors was 1.5%. Gender dysphoria was seen in a higher proportion of adolescents (68.2%), females (73.6%), those from high-income families (51.7%), and those from metropolitan counties (88.8%). The prevalent psychiatric comorbidities in inpatients with gender dysphoria included anxiety disorders (63.6%), posttraumatic stress disorder (PTSD; 28.2%), and neurodevelopmental disorders (27.4%). Comorbidities including somatic disorders (OR = 2.30), eating disorders (OR = 1.95), obsessive-compulsive disorder (OR = 1.71), anxiety disorders (OR = 1.59), PTSD (OR = 1.32), and neurodevelopmental disorders (OR = 1.17) increased the likelihood of codiagnoses of gender dysphoria.Conclusions: There exists a high prevalence of psychiatric comorbidities in those with gender dysphoria and hospitalized for suicidal behavior. Our findings call for prompt evaluations of comorbidities of suicidal behaviors among adolescents and youth with gender dysphoria to provide a coordinated approach to suicide prevention, thereby reducing the future risk of poor health outcomes and mortality.

Aim: This retrospective, case-control study evaluated the effect of pharmacogenomic testing (PGT) on the management of pediatrics with anxiety, major depressive disorder (MDD) and attention-deficit/hyperactivity disorder (ADHD). Methods: The authors examined psychiatric diagnoses, medication histories, CYP450 profiles, SLC6A4, HTR2A, COMT and MTHFR. Results: The authors found no difference in clinical improvement between the two groups. However, the number of medication changes was significantly larger after PGT. The treatment response in MDD and anxiety was not different between the groups, while ADHD treatment response was substantially improved in PGT and correlated with COMT status. Conclusion: PGT had some value with ADHD with doubtful benefit for MDD or anxiety disorders. Accordingly, pediatric indications must be weighed against cost, utility and clinician experience. Limitations included sample size and selection bias.
ABSTRACT:Nearly 90% of Americans are exposed to a traumatic event at some point in their lives, and over 8% of those individuals will develop posttraumatic stress disorder (PTSD). Our study examined the demographic differences and psychiatric comorbidities in inpatients with PTSD with and without somatic symptom disorders (SSDs), using data from the Nationwide Inpatient Sample for 2018 and 2019. Our sample included 12,760 adult patients with a primary diagnosis of PTSD, which was further subdivided based on a codiagnosis of SSD. We used a logistic regression model to determine the odds ratio (OR) of association for SSD and identify demographic predictors and comorbid risk factors in inpatients with PTSD. The prevalence of SSD in inpatients with PTSD was 0.43%, and it was more commonly seen in women and Caucasians. Personality disorders (OR, 5.55; p < 0.001) and anxiety disorders (OR, 1.93; p = 0.018) were found to increase the likelihood of codiagnoses of SSD in inpatients with PTSD. These findings support the need for a systematic, modular approach that includes evidence-based interventions to treat at-risk populations.
Objective The aim of this study was to determine rates of electroconvulsive therapy (ECT) use for catatonia in schizophrenia spectrum disorders, stratified by patient demographics and hospital characteristics, and its impact on inpatient length of stay and cost. Methods We found 155 adolescents (aged 12–18 years) with principal discharge diagnosis of schizophrenia spectrum disorders with catatonia from the National Inpatient Sample. They were subgrouped into ECT (n = 20) and non-ECT (n = 135) groups. We used descriptive statistics to evaluate the utilization of ECT for catatonia and independent-sample t test for continuous variables with statistical significance at P ≤ 0.05. Results The overall utilization rate of ECT in adolescents for catatonia was 12.9%. A high rate of ECT use was evident for Whites (30.8%) compared with the other race/ethnicities and also was seen in private health insurance beneficiaries (20%). The rate of ECT use varied by the region, with highest for the Northeast (20%), followed by the South (18.2%), and the West (14.3%). Adolescent inpatients with catatonia in public and teaching type, and large bed-size hospitals were more likely to receive ECT than their counterparts. The mean number of ECT sessions required during the inpatient stay was 5.2 (range, 1–15), and the mean number of days from admission to initial ECT was 2.5 (range, 0–6). Conclusions Electroconvulsive therapy is used for approximately only 13% of adolescents with catatonia when comorbid schizophrenia spectrum disorders are present, suggesting that many patients may not get evidence-based treatment. Future studies in this area are needed.
Objectives To evaluate the odds for bipolar disorder (BP) mania and depression-related hospitalization due to cannabis use disorders (CUD). Methods We conducted a cross-sectional study using the national inpatient sample (NIS), and included adult BP hospitalizations sub-grouped by manic (N = 209,785) versus depressive episodes (N = 170480). A logistic regression model was used to evaluate adjusted odds ratio (aOR) of association between CUD and BP-mania-related hospitalizations and was adjusted for demographics confounders, psychiatric comorbidities and other substance use disorders (SUD). Results Comorbidities were less prevalent in BP mania compared to BP depression: anxiety disorders (22.7% vs. 35.3%), PTSD (8.7% vs. 14.3%), and personality disorders (15.4% vs. 20.5%). Among SUD, methamphetamine (aOR 1.27, 95%CI 1.22 - 1.32) and CUD (aOR 1.53, 95%CI 1.50 - 1.56) had increased odds for hospitalization for BP mania. Conclusion CUD increases the odds for hospitalization for BP manic episode by 53%. Due to the rising prevalence of cannabis use among patients with BP it is important to provide substance use counseling/psychoeducation and discourage cannabis use among youth to prevent long-term adverse consequences.
